3. Key Features

  • HD 1080P Video Capture: Records video from VCRs, VHS Tapes, Hi8, Camcorders, DVD, TV BOX, and Gaming Systems at 1080P 60FPS.
  • 5-inch OLED Screen: Allows for direct viewing and playback of captured video.
  • Portable Design: Built-in large capacity battery and lightweight size for on-the-go use. The battery can be charged via the power adapter or a computer's USB port.
  • USB/SD Card Support: Save your videos directly to a USB flash drive or SD card (up to 128GB, formatted to FAT32 or exFAT, Class 10 or higher speed recommended). No computer required for recording or playback.
  • Versatile Connectivity: Supports AV and HDMI HD 1080P video signal input and output, with 3.5mm video input/output ports.
  • Built-in Stereo Speakers: Provides clear audio playback directly from the device.

4. Setup

4.1 Inserting the SD Card

Before using the device, insert a compatible SD card (Class 10 or above, formatted to FAT32 or exFAT, max 128GB) into the designated slot on the side of the device. Ensure it clicks into place.

4.2 Powering On and Initial Settings

Press and hold the power button to turn on the device. Upon first use or after a reset, you may need to configure basic settings.

Video 4.1: Demonstrates inserting the SD card, powering on the device, and navigating initial settings such as language, time, date, movie quality, and video source selection.

  1. Language: Select your preferred language from the menu.
  2. System Date/Time Setting: Adjust the year, month, day, hour, and minute for accurate timestamps on your recordings.
  3. Date Stamp: Choose whether to display the date and time on your recorded videos.
  4. Movie Quality: Select your desired recording resolution (e.g., 1080p60 H, 1080p60 L, 720p).
  5. Video Source: Choose between HDMI or AV input based on your source device.

5. Operating Instructions

5.1 Connecting to a Video Source

Connect your video source (e.g., VCR, DVD player, game console) to the DIGITNOW HD Video Capture Box using either an HDMI cable or the provided AV cable, depending on your source's output. Ensure the connection is secure.

5.2 Recording Video

Once connected and the video source is playing, the live feed will appear on the 5-inch OLED screen. Press the REC button to start recording. A recording indicator will typically appear on the screen. Press the REC button again to stop recording.

5.3 Playback

To play back recorded videos, navigate to the playback mode using the device's menu buttons. Select the desired video file from your SD card or USB drive to begin playback on the OLED screen.

5.4 Transferring Files to Computer

To transfer recorded videos to your computer:

  1. Remove the SD card or USB flash drive from the capture box.
  2. Insert the SD card into your computer's card reader or connect the USB flash drive directly.
  3. Access the storage device on your computer and copy the video files (.MOV format) to your desired location.

7. Troubleshooting

If you encounter issues with your DIGITNOW HD Video Capture Box, please refer to the following troubleshooting steps:

  1. No Signal/Black Screen: Before pressing the REC button, ensure input sources (such as set-top boxes, computers, game consoles, etc.) are turned on and providing an audio or video signal to the product. Make sure that all cables are securely connected to both the input sources and the device.
  2. Device Crashes/Seizes Up: If the product crashes or the software seizes up, use a needle or similar pointed object to push the mini hole at the back of the product to reset the device.
  3. SD Card Issues: Please use an SD card whose transfer speed is Class 10 or above. Ensure the USB flash drive or SD card is formatted to FAT32 or exFAT, and the maximum capacity is 128G. Incorrect format or a low speed level SD card may affect the normal use of the device.
  4. Screen Remains Black (Battery): If the screen remains black despite pressing the on/off menu button for a protracted period, the battery may be depleted. Connect the charger and try again.
  5. Recording Issues: If you do not succeed in recording video material, the cables may be incorrectly connected or connected too loosely.
  6. File Splitting: This device will automatically split longer recordings into MOV video files that are 4 GB each (capture 1080p video is about 20 minutes, capture 720p video is about 40 minutes). If you wish to combine a longer recording into one file, this must be done on a computer after recording. Segments cannot currently be combined on the device.
